Understanding The Importance Of Pharma Clean Rooms

Pharmaceutical manufacturing is a highly regulated industry that requires strict adherence to quality control measures to ensure the safety and efficacy of the products being produced. One of the most critical components of this process is the use of clean rooms, specifically designed environments that are free from contaminants that could compromise the integrity of the products being manufactured. In this article, we will explore the importance of pharma clean rooms and why they are essential for the pharmaceutical industry.

pharma clean rooms are specially designed environments that are constructed to maintain a controlled level of cleanliness and eliminate the presence of contaminants that could impact the quality of pharmaceutical products. These rooms are typically constructed using materials that are easy to clean and sanitize, such as stainless steel or PVC, and are equipped with specialized air filtration systems that remove particles and microorganisms from the air.

The primary goal of a pharma clean room is to create a controlled environment that meets specific cleanliness standards, typically defined by the International Organization for Standardization (ISO). These standards specify the maximum allowable levels of particles and microorganisms in the air, as well as other factors such as temperature, humidity, and air pressure. By maintaining these conditions, pharmaceutical manufacturers can minimize the risk of contamination and ensure the safety and efficacy of their products.

There are several key benefits to using pharma clean rooms in pharmaceutical manufacturing. One of the most significant advantages is the ability to control the quality of the products being produced. By eliminating contaminants from the manufacturing environment, companies can reduce the risk of product defects and ensure that their products meet the highest standards of quality and safety.

Another important benefit of pharma clean rooms is the ability to protect both products and personnel from exposure to harmful substances. Pharmaceutical products are often highly sensitive to contaminants, and exposure to even small amounts of pollutants can compromise their efficacy. By using clean rooms, manufacturers can create a barrier between the outside environment and the production area, minimizing the risk of contamination and ensuring the integrity of the products being produced.

In addition to protecting products, pharma clean rooms also play a crucial role in protecting personnel who work in the manufacturing environment. Many pharmaceutical products contain active ingredients that can be hazardous if they come into contact with the skin or are inhaled. By using clean rooms, manufacturers can create a safe working environment that minimizes the risk of exposure to harmful substances and protects the health and wellbeing of their employees.

pharma clean rooms are also essential for meeting regulatory requirements. Pharmaceutical manufacturing is subject to strict regulations from government agencies such as the Food and Drug Administration (FDA) and the European Medicines Agency (EMA), which require manufacturers to adhere to specific standards of cleanliness and quality control. By using clean rooms, manufacturers can demonstrate their commitment to quality and compliance with regulatory requirements, reducing the risk of fines, legal action, and reputational damage.
